Roma inquire about Jonathan David: Lille asking for €50 million

Roma are very interested in Jonathan David who has been linked with the Giallorossi as their big marquee signing of the summer.

The Canadian star attacker of French club Lille has made it clear that he aspires to play elsewhere and, as a result of this request, numerous clubs have lined up ahead of a busy summer.

Among these clubs is Roma who is reportedly looking to strengthen their attack in light of Romelu Lukaku’s imminent return to Chelsea.

According to Corriere dello Sport, David is Roma’s dream signing and a lot will depend on their Champions League qualifications due to the costs involved in a potential involving the 24-year-old.

After a round of preliminary inquiries, Lille fixed David’s pricetag at €50 million in spite of the fact that his contract is bound to expire next year.
